Understanding the Basics of Automatic Chain Making Machines

Automatic chain making machines play a crucial role in various industries. They automate the process of chain production, improving efficiency and consistency. Understanding their basics is vital for making informed choices.

These machines operate by bonding metal links together. Some models utilize advanced technology for precision, while others are simpler and more affordable. It’s important to consider factors such as production speed and maintenance requirements. A more complex machine may offer higher output but might also require specialized training for operators.

While selecting a machine, think about your production needs. Reflect on the sizes and types of chains you will be manufacturing. Explore how often you might need repairs. This can influence your budget and long-term investment. Balancing quality and cost is always a challenge, and it's worth taking time to weigh your options carefully.

Key Features to Look for in Chain Making Machines

When selecting an automatic chain making machine, various key features demand attention. These features ensure not only efficiency but also the quality of the chains produced. One crucial aspect is the machine's speed. A faster machine may boost production. However, speed should not compromise the quality of the links. Therefore, a balance is essential.

Automation level is another significant factor. Fully automated machines require less manual intervention. This can reduce human error. Yet, some level of manual control may still be necessary. Think about your production process and decide what works best.

Tips: Examine the machine’s ease of use. A user-friendly interface can simplify training for operators. Always check maintenance requirements as well. Machines that are easy to maintain can save time and costs in the long run. Lastly, consider the machine’s adaptability. It should handle various designs without major adjustments. This flexibility can be vital for meeting diverse market demands.

Types of Automatic Chain Making Machines Available

When selecting an automatic chain making machine, it's essential to understand the different types available in the market. These machines can vary in design, functionality, and capacity. Common types include single-loop, double-loop, and multi-loop machines. Each type has its unique advantages and can cater to specific chain production needs.

Single-loop machines are straightforward. They work well for smaller productions and simpler chain designs. Double-loop machines provide increased efficiency. They are suitable for medium-scale production. Multi-loop machines offer maximum productivity but require more space and investment. Each type serves a purpose; assess your production volume and specific needs carefully.

Assessing the Production Capacity of Chain Making Machines

When assessing the production capacity of chain making machines, several key factors come into play. The first consideration is the machine's output speed. A reliable machine can produce hundreds of links per hour. Different materials and chain specifications may affect this capability. It’s crucial to evaluate whether the machine can meet your specific volume requirements.

Additionally, the automation level of the machine impacts its overall efficiency. Fully automatic machines tend to have lower labor costs and higher throughput. However, more complex machines may require specialized training for operators. This can lead to potential delays if skilled workers aren’t readily available. You should also consider the maintenance routines and potential downtime. Regular maintenance is essential to sustain production levels.

It’s important to remember that while high output numbers are appealing, they shouldn't be the only focus. Quality control must also be factored in. Poor quality chains can lead to customer dissatisfaction. Balancing speed and quality is often a challenge. Evaluating the Cost-Effectiveness of Chain Making Equipment

How to Choose the Best Automatic Chain Making Machine?

When selecting an automatic chain making machine, evaluating cost-effectiveness is crucial. The machinery's initial price tag is just one factor. Long-term expenses, including maintenance and operational costs, can impact profitability. A machine that seems cheap may lead to higher repair expenses later.

Operational efficiency matters significantly. High-speed machines can produce more chains in less time. This can save labor costs and increase output. However, consider power consumption. Machines that use more energy during production may erode your profit margins.

Durability is another critical aspect. Investing in robust machines often leads to lower maintenance needs. Yet, it's essential to assess whether that upfront investment aligns with your production goals. Look for user reviews and expert insights. These resources can shed light on real-world performance and reliability. Balancing all these factors is essential for making an informed decision.

Maintenance and Technical Support for Chain Making Machines

How to Choose the Best Automatic Chain Making Machine?

When selecting an automatic chain making machine, maintenance and technical support play critical roles. Regular maintenance ensures optimal performance. A study from the Machinery Manufacturers Association states that machines with comprehensive maintenance plans experience 30% fewer breakdowns. This can lead to higher productivity and lower operational costs.

It's important to develop a routine check-up schedule. Inspecting parts can prevent small issues from becoming major problems. For instance, monitor the lubrication of moving parts to reduce wear. Keeping the machine clean can also prolong its life. Don’t ignore user manuals; they often contain essential maintenance tips.

Technical support should not be an afterthought. Quick access to expert troubleshooting advice can minimize downtime. Choose machines with robust support systems. Industry surveys show that 75% of companies reported fewer operational hiccups when technical support is readily available. Establish open lines of communication with suppliers to facilitate quicker solutions.

Revolutionizing Jewelry Production: The Benefits of Fully Automatic Hollow Snake Chain Making Machines

In the ever-evolving landscape of jewelry production, the advent of fully automatic hollow snake chain making machines is marking a significant shift toward efficiency and precision. Such machines are specifically designed to meet the complex demands of jewelry chain processing, accommodating various metals including gold and silver. The benefits of adopting automation in this niche are becoming increasingly evident, as industry reports indicate that fully automated systems can enhance productivity by up to 30%. This leap in efficiency allows manufacturers to not only meet the rising consumer demand for intricate jewelry designs but also reduces labor costs significantly.

The Hasung Hollow Snake Bone Chain Machine showcases the potential of automated chain production by featuring fully automatic hammer chain forming technology. This innovation ensures uniform textures and precise pitch in the produced chains, critical factors that impact the aesthetic and functional qualities of jewelry. Moreover, the machine is engineered for stable operation with a notably low failure rate, enabling continuous production around the clock. Reports have indicated that manufacturers utilizing such technology experience a reduction in downtime and maintenance issues, which in turn accelerates their output and profit margins.

Additionally, the ability to customize chain specifications adds a layer of flexibility that is essential in a market characterized by rapid trend changes.
